on tuesday, california's electorate added the following to the constitution:
sec. 7.5. only marriage between a man and a woman is valid or recognized in california.
in the interest of the compelling public policy goals of the voters of the golden state, may i submit that the following be added to the constitution at the next general election:
sec. 7.6. marriage is regarded by the state of california to be indissoluble, constituting a lifetime bond and contract which may not be broken other than by death.
consistency in the argument of those who supported prop. 8 demands nothing less.
